4477999326292296 is an even composite number. It is composed of six dist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of six hundred forty-eight divisors.

Prime factorization of 4477999326292296:

23 × 32 × 72 × 732 × 97 × 15672

(2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 3 × 7 × 7 × 73 × 73 × 97 × 1567 × 1567)
